Webcam Image Capture

This project provides a simple code snippet to capture images from a webcam using OpenCV in Python. It utilizes the OpenCV library to access the webcam, capture frames, and save them as JPEG images.

Features

  • Accesses the webcam and captures frames in real-time.
  • Saves captured frames as JPEG images with unique filenames based on timestamps.
  • Provides a basic implementation that can be easily integrated into larger projects.

Installation

To run this code, you need to have OpenCV installed. You can install OpenCV using:

pip install opencv-python

Usage

  1. Import the necessary libraries: cv2 and time.
  2. Create a VideoCapture object to access the webcam.
  3. Set up a loop to continuously capture frames from the webcam.
  4. Generate a unique filename for each captured frame based on the current timestamp.
  5. Save the captured frame as a JPEG image using the imwrite() function from OpenCV.
  6. Set the loop termination condition as needed.
  7. Release the webcam resource using the release() method of the VideoCapture object.
